the point of stretching, from physics pov is to limit side wall flexing. when side walls are normally | |, when tires are spun and push to them limits, the side walls will flex side to side like \ \ and / / the point of stretching, from physics pov, is to minimize this flexing by forcing the side walls at each other like an arc / \ thus when pushing sideways, it flex. as for drifters go, you want that minimized flexing, at the same time, you want traction. weather it looks stupid or not is dependant on the person, overstretching is dangerous though as you are fighting the side wall wanting to push back in, while the air in the tire is trying to push the sidewall out to lock the bead. thats why u use the bead locker (though its not truly meant for it), its just a matter of time. as for style goes, its the ultimate to limit the space between the fender and the tire/wheel using the natural arcing pattern when the suspension moves up and down. kicking out the camber to force limit even more gets a bit iffy. this isnt anything new, the vdub guys have been stretching tires for a while now too. |
